Cover Teaching Environmental Impact Assessment

Teaching Environmental Impact Assessment

Elgar Guides to Teaching
Angus Morrison-Saunders and Jenny Pope
Restricted access
This comprehensive guide provides readers with strategies for teaching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) in all its forms, whether through formal university programmes or in the form of short courses offered to professionals and practitioners.
